Original pre-WW2 Polish badge for the 24th Uhlan Regiment.  The 24th Uhlan Regiment of Crown Hetman Stanislaw Zolkiewski (Polish: 24 Pulk Ulanów im. Hetmana Wielkiego Koronnego Stanislawa Zolkiewskiego, 24 p.ul.) was a cavalry unit of the Polish Army in the Second Polish Republic. Formed in June 1920, it fought both in the Polish–Soviet War and the 1939 Invasion of Poland. The regiment was garrisoned in the town of Kraśnik and belonged to the elite 10th Motorized Cavalry Brigade.

 

The history of the regiment dates back to June 1920, when it was formed in Lwów and Stanisławów. The unit was based on the 214th Volunteer Army Uhlan Regiment, and soon after forming, it was sent to fight against the Red Army in the area of Zamość, Volhynia and then Central Lithuania.

 

During the interbellum period the regiment was garrisoned in Kraśnik. As part of the 10th Motorized Cavalry Brigade, in late autumn of 1938 it entered the areas that had belonged to Czechoslovakia (see Trans-Olza, Independent Operational Group Silesia). On 27 November 1938, the regiment clashed with Czechoslovak forces near the town of Ždiar, Slovakia.

 

During the Invasion of Poland, the regiment fought in the Battle of Jordanów, the Battle of Wysoka, and several other locations, including Łańcut, Rzeszów and Radymno. On 19 September 1939, it crossed the Hungarian border, escaping German or Soviet captivity. In recognition of the bravery of its soldiers, the unit was awarded the Virtuti Militari.

 

In 1940, the Kraśnik Uhlans were re-created in France, and then in England. In 1943, the regiment became an armoured unit, fighting in Western Europe as part of the 10th Armoured Cavalry Brigade.
